New secret garden in Bridlington
DO you want to know a secret?
There are plans for a new secret garden in the middle of Bridlington.
It is a secret because of its location, not because it is out of bounds to the public. In fact, the people creating the garden hope it will be used by as many residents as possible.
The community space is being established behind the Key Centre at Christ Church, which wants to gather together ideas for the site.
Vicar Jonathan Couper said: "We want the garden to be of value to all who come and for as many as possible to benefit from it and find it a safe place, where they can experience the peace and presence of God."
Once public opinion has been gauged, the church will look to make funding applications and the garden will be created by volunteers and people on placements.
The land was derelict for many years and was a target for drug use and rough sleepers.
The church hopes it will now become 'a remarkable bit of countryside in the the middle of town' when it opens next Spring.
